Condensation is a common problem in many homes. It is caused by the air that contains water molecules, which can condense when it comes in contact with cold surfaces such as windows or walls. The moisture could damage your home and lead to the development of mold. Double glazing prevents condensation and prevents the build-up of moisture up in the house which reduces the risk of mould growth.

Sound insulation is yet another benefit of having double glazing in your home. The gap between the two glass panes creates an additional layer of soundproofing which helps in reducing outside noise from entering your home. The wider the gap between glass panes, then the greater the acoustic insulation.

Energy Efficiency

Double glazing is a more energy-efficient option than single panes of glass. The air gap between two glass panes functions as an insulator, keeping heat in during winter and preventing it from escaping during summer. This means that you don't need heating and cooling systems. Also, it reduces your energy bills.

The space between two glass panes may be filled with special gases or air, which can increase the insulation properties of windows. The most commonly used gases are xenon and argon as well as krypton, which are all well-known for their excellent insulation properties. Combined with the air gap they create a solid barrier against heat as well as noise. Furthermore, double-glazed windows are made of low-emissivity (low-E) glass, which helps block harmful UV radiations from entering your home.

Laminated glass is a different option for double glazing. It consists of two or three glass panes that are sandwiched between layers of Polyvinyl Butyral (PVB). PVB is a film that prevents your windows from breaking in the event of an impact. This will not only improve the safety of your windows and security, but it will also reduce noise and increase the amount of light that can flow through them.
